功能:输入Email地址,输出用户名和域名
string[] String.split(params char[] separator)(+5重载))
返回的字符串数组包含此实例的字符串(由指定Unicode字符数组的元素分隔)
源码如下:
using System; using System.Collections.Generic; using System.ComponentModel; using System.Data; using System.Drawing; using System.Linq; using System.Text; using System.Windows.Forms; namespace Email分析 { public partial class Form1 : Form { public Form1() { InitializeComponent(); } private void button1_Click(object sender, EventArgs e)//输入Email地址,输出用户名和域名 { string email = textBox1.Text;//email字符串保存第一个文本框 /* string[] String.split(params char[] separator)(+5重载)) * 返回的字符串数组包含此实例的字符串(由指定Unicode字符数组的元素分隔) */ string[] strs = email.Split('@'); if (strs.Length!=2) { MessageBox.Show("非法的Email地址!"); return;//不要忘了return } textBox2.Text=strs[0];//分割后的前部分字符串赋值给文本框2 textBox3.Text=strs[1];//分割后的后部分字符串赋值为文本框3 } } }
运行截图:
软件下载地址:http://pan.baidu.com/s/1bnpg8d5 密码:gvq6